Transaction 4af54639996256621f6cc2f52e86a1760d3266926d2fd34c1979920edf013379

1 Input
2 Outputs
  • 4af54639996256621f6cc2f52e86a1760d3266926d2fd34c1979920edf013379:0
  • value  109161
    address  3Hm5PqKjnJyLCCyzF4jTNdcBuJ5NxFEitH
  • 4af54639996256621f6cc2f52e86a1760d3266926d2fd34c1979920edf013379:1
  • value  5162339
    address  3AZEAbqez3jrGrmdVtqzU6FXAct6YoCww6